GNU/Linux >> Linux Esercitazione >  >> Linux

Servizio del sistema operativo Linux "portmap"

Nome servizio

portmap

Descrizione

Il servizio Portmap associa le richieste RPC ai servizi corretti. I processi RPC notificano portmap all'avvio, rivelando il numero di porta che stanno monitorando e i numeri di programma RPC che si aspettano di servire. Il sistema client contatta quindi il servizio portmap sul server con un numero di programma RPC particolare. portmap quindi reindirizza il client al numero di porta corretto per comunicare con il servizio previsto.

Questo servizio esegue il daemon portmap e il servizio portmap deve essere avviato prima di richiamare qualsiasi server RPC. Portmap è necessaria per i programmi che utilizzano SUN RPC. NFS e NIS sono i servizi tipici che necessitano di questa portmap. Questo servizio è fornito dal pacchetto portmap rpm, che dovrebbe essere installato su qualsiasi macchina che funge da server per i protocolli che utilizzano RPC.

Controllo del servizio

Usa chkconfig utility per configurare (abilitare e disabilitare) il servizio portmap ovvero:

# chkconfig --list portmap
portmap         0:off   1:off   2:on    3:on    4:on    5:on    6:off

Usa il servizio comando per gestire (stop, start, ecc.) il servizio portmap in modo interattivo es.:

# service  portmap
Usage: /etc/init.d/portmap {start|stop|status|restart|reload|condrestart}

Per avviare il servizio :

# service portmap start
Starting portmap:                                           [  OK  ]

Per interrompere il servizio :

# service portmap stop
Stopping portmap:                                           [  OK  ]

Per verificare lo stato del servizio :

# service portmap status
portmap (pid 8951) is running...

Per riavviare il servizio:

# service portmap restart
Stopping portmap:                                           [  OK  ]
Starting portmap:                                           [  OK  ]

Riavvio condizionale del servizio :

# service portmap condrestart
Stopping portmap:                                           [  OK  ]
Starting portmap:                                           [  OK  ]

Per ricaricare il servizio:

# service portmap reload
Reloading configuration:                                   [  OK  ]

Configurazione

Non esiste un file di configurazione per questo servizio. Le seguenti opzioni possono essere aggiunte dal demone portmap:
-d :impedisce l'esecuzione di portmap come demone e fa sì che gli errori e le informazioni di debug vengano stampati sull'output di errore standard.
-l :fa in modo che portmap si colleghi solo all'interfaccia di loopback (ad esempio INADDR_LOOPBACK).
-v :esegui portmap in modalità dettagliata.

Il rpcinfo strumento, può essere utilizzato per trovare tutti i servizi RPC registrati su un host specificato e per segnalare i loro indirizzi universali e i trasporti per i quali sono registrati. L'esempio seguente mostra tutti i servizi RPC registrati sulla macchina locale :

# rpcinfo -p localhost
   program vers proto   port
    100000    2   tcp    111  portmapper
    100000    2   udp    111  portmapper
    100024    1   udp    980  status
    100024    1   tcp    983  status


Linux
  1. Servizio del sistema operativo Linux "hplip"

  2. Sistema operativo Linux Servizio "smartd"

  3. Servizio del sistema operativo Linux 'irqbalance'

  4. Servizio del sistema operativo Linux 'rpcgssd'

  5. Servizio del sistema operativo Linux 'yum-updatesd'

Servizio del sistema operativo Linux "NetFS"

Servizio del sistema operativo Linux 'ldap'

Servizio del sistema operativo Linux 'yppasswdd'

Servizio del sistema operativo Linux "xendomains"

Servizio del sistema operativo Linux 'nscd'

Servizio del sistema operativo Linux "calamaro"